5 Tips on How to Drive Long

One of the best ways to score lower is to gain more golf distance off the tee. When you have a shorter distance to the green you have more chance to score par or better. Of course, you need accuracy as well as distance; otherwise you will be in a worse situation. Here are 5 quick and easy tips to help you drive long off the tee:

(1) Don't hit the ball with all your power - use a steady rhythm and work on increasing your swing speed; (2) Tee the ball up higher and position it off your leading foot's instep so that you hit the ball on the upswing; (3) Turn your shoulders a full 90 degrees for maximum distance; (4) Cock your wrists early on the backswing and un-cock them as late as possible on the downswing; (5) Use the right shaft flex for your swing speed - use a flexible shaft if you have a lower swing speed.

5 Tips on How to Master Golf Irons

Mastering the golf irons is an often overlooked topic. You will find many resources available to help you improve your driving or putting but not much importance is placed on golf iron play. Learning to dominate your golf irons is easy with these 5 tips:

(1) Practice on the driving range to know your average distance with each golf iron in your bag; (2) Use the right iron for the distance you want to hit it and use a full swing; (3) Take into account the wind strength and distance as well as other factors like height and slopes; (4) Playing from the rough is different from playing from the fairway - you will need to adjust the ball position, stance, iron loft, and attack angle; (5) Learn proper course management - going for the pin is sometimes not the best option.

5 Tips on How to Improve Your Golf Short Game

The short game of golf is one of the most important areas of the game. Being able to hit 300 plus yards straight down the middle of the fairway is all well and good, but if you can't get the ball on the green with your chip shots, that perfect drive will be wasted. You need to practice the short game of golf to lower your score, so check out the following 5 tips on chipping:

(1) From under 50 yards, use a bump and run and get the ball rolling as soon as possible; (2) Use a slightly open stance and place your feet closer together; (3) Choose one club (7, 8, or 9 iron) and practice your chipping from different distances with it; (4) The length of your backswing will determine the distance the ball will travel; (5) When playing over a hazard, use a more lofted club with a pitching swing.
